Sean is drawing a triangle with side lengths of 8 cm, 10 cm, and 20 cm and angle measurements of 40 °, 60°, and 80°. Which statement BEST describes Sean's triangle?

Answers

The statement that best describes the type of triangle is;

The triangle is a scalene triangle and also an acute triangle.

What is the type of triangle?

Triangles could be classified based on their interior angles or even the number of equal sides of the triangle. Thus;

A triangle is called an acute triangle if all three angles are less than 90°

A triangle is called a right triangle if one angle is 90°

A triangle is called an obtuse triangle if one angle is greater than 90°

A triangle is called an Equilateral triangle if all three sides are the same length

A triangle is called an Isosceles triangle if two sides are the same length

A triangle is called a Scalene triangle if all three sides are of different lengths.

We are given the three angles of the triangle as; 40 °, 60°, and 80°.

Likewise we are given the length of the three sides as 8 cm, 10 cm, and 20 cm.

Since none of the angles nor sides are equal nor 90 degrees, then we can call this a scalene triangle. It can also be classified as an acute angle as all three angles are less than 90 degrees.

How can you represent and operate on numbers that are not on the real number line?

Answers

One way to represent and operate on numbers that are not on the real number line is to use complex numbers. Complex numbers are numbers that consist of a real part and an imaginary part. They can be represented in the form a + bi, where a is the real part and bi is the imaginary part. The imaginary part is a multiple of the imaginary unit, i, which is defined as the square root of -1.

To operate on complex numbers, we can use the standard arithmetic operations of add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division. For example, to add two complex numbers, we can add their real parts and imaginary parts separately. For instance, to add the complex numbers 3 + 2i and 1 + 4i, we can add their real parts to get 3 + 1 = 4, and add their imaginary parts to get 2 + 4 = 6. Therefore, the result of adding 3 + 2i and 1 + 4i is 4 + 6i.

You want all the shapes that are enlargements of shape X, which is 1 unit high and 3 units wide.

Enlargement

An enlargement of shape X multiplies each of its dimensions by the same factor. When it is enlarged by a factor of 2, the dimensions become ...

  high : wide = 1 : 3 = 2 : 6 . . . . . . matches shape C

When it is enlarged by a factor of 3, the dimensions become ...

  high : wide = 1 : 3 = 3 : 9 . . . . . . . matches shape A

The 2-high shape B is too short, being 4 1/2 wide instead of 6. Shape F is too long, being 7 wide instead of 6.

The 3-high shapes D and E are too short, being 8 and 5 wide instead of 9.

__

Additional comment

An enlargement preserves the aspect ratio of the shape, the height to width ratio. Here, that is 1:3. Any shape with a different aspect ratio is not an enlargement of X.
